    • Spire announces leadership transition

      Scott Doyle named president and chief executive officer ST. LOUIS, April 25,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Spire Inc. (NYSE:SR) ("Spire" or the "company") today announced the appointment of Scott Doyle as its president and chief executive officer and a member of the Board of Directors, effective immediately. Scott, who most recently served as Spire's executive vice president and chief operating officer, succeeds Steve Lindsey, who has resigned from his role as a member of the Board of Directors.     • Spire declares dividend

      ST. LOUIS, April 24,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- The Spire Inc. (NYSE:SR) board of directors declared a quarterly common stock dividend of $0.785 per share, payable July 2, 2025, to shareholders of record on June 11, 2025. Spire has continuously paid a cash dividend since 1946, with 2025 marking the company's 22nd consecutive year of increasing its common stock dividend on an annualized basis.
